FEATURES

Struggling with Python Interview Questions?

Effective Python Study Plan

Our structured study plan guides you step-by-step through Python fundamentals and advanced concepts, ensuring you cover every essential topic for your interviews.

Detailed Python Video Explanations

Visual learners benefit from our comprehensive video explanations that break down Python interview questions and coding concepts clearly.

Interactive Python Coding Tutorials

Our hands-on coding tutorials help you refine your Python code in real time, ensuring you understand every nuance of writing efficient solutions.

290+ Python Interview Questions

Our curated set of over 290 Python questions targets the exact challenges you may face in interviews, boosting your confidence and readiness.

Python-Focused Curriculum

Every solution and tutorial is presented in Python, giving you deeper insight and mastery over the language for interview success.

Certificate of Completion

Celebrate your achievements with an official certificate in Python Interview Preparation once you complete the course.

OUR MISSION

Master Python Interview Preparation at Your Own Pace

We’ve designed AlgoCademy with aspiring Python developers in mind. Our mission is to simplify the complexities of Python interview questions and provide a clear, efficient roadmap to success.

Is AlgoCademy right for you? Simply put, we’re for you if...

You’re trying to prepare for Python interviews but don’t know where to start.

You’ve spent countless hours struggling with Python interview questions online, feeling overwhelmed by the options.

Even if you solve a problem, you’re not confident your Python code meets the high standards required in technical interviews.

You’re looking to gain the speed and accuracy needed to tackle Python coding challenges under pressure.

You feel overwhelmed by the massive amount of information on Python interview preparation and need a clear, focused path.

“After going through all the lessons, I gained the necessary skills to perform well at my on-sites. I crushed even the DP problems, which were my biggest fear. And thanks to that I landed offers from Microsoft and Uber. Thank you AlgoCademy!”

Cristina Radulescu

Senior Software Engineer at Uber

“AlgoCademy really helped me improve my problem solving skills and write incredibly clean code. I was worried it wouldn’t be done in time for my coding interviews, but the way the curriculum is structured made me progress very quickly. Thanks for your work!”

Connor Holland

Software Engineer at Vanguard

“Wow. I've been using AlgoCademy for a while and now I can finally solve coding questions on my own. This gave me the confidence I needed for my interviews, and guess what? I landed the offer at Samsung! You guys truly kick ass. High fives!”

Ankit Kumar

Software Engineer at Samsung

View All Testimonials

63
%

of the surveyed Graduates have added between $10,000 and $50,000 to their salary

4
out of 5

of our Students say they’d recommend AlgoCademy to their friends

94
%

of our Students are confident that AlgoCademy will help them advance in their careers

92
%

of our Graduates enjoy their work more after joining AlgoCademy

THE TEAM

Meet Your Python Interview Preparation Instructors

Learn from seasoned experts with over 20 years of combined experience in professional and competitive settings. They’ll guide you through Python interview techniques and help you develop a clear problem-solving approach.

Andrei Chiriac

Software Engineer & Instructor

Andrei has represented Romania in many international competitive programming contests. His highest achievement to date is winning the bronze medal at the Central European Olympiad in Informatics. Andrei has also worked for Amazon and Keystone. Since 2015, he's been training students for the International Olympiad and preparing aspiring engineers to excel in coding interviews. Fun fact: Andrei runs a popular YouTube channel and once had the highest-rated course on Udemy.

Mircea Dima

Founder & CEO/CTO

Mircea has worked as a Software Engineer at Facebook, Adobe, Ubisoft, and several startups. He has built innovative products using algorithms and data structures, such as Autocorrect for iOS and Music Recommendation Engines. With over a decade of experience as a coding interview coach, Mircea empowers aspiring developers to excel in Python and beyond. Fun fact: Mircea has published a peer-reviewed scientific paper on algorithms.

Our Students landed jobs at

DIFFERENTIATORS

What sets our Python Interview Prep apart?

Our platform is the most comprehensive, high-quality interactive Python interview preparation tool. We walk you through every step of writing clean, efficient Python code and solving interview problems with real-time validation and expert feedback.

Swipe left through the table to compare.

Feature
LeetCode/Hackerrank
CodeCademy
AlgoExpert
Feature
LeetCode/
Hackerrank
CodeCademy
AlgoExpert
Optimized for Python Interview Preparation
Real-Time Python Code Feedback
Learn to Write Clean, Pythonic Code
Step-by-Step Python Tutorials
Expert Python Video Lessons
Python Code Quality Validation
Curated Python Interview Problem Set
In-depth Python Solution Exploration
COMMUNITY

A Thriving Community of Aspiring Python Developers

Join our supportive community where you can ask questions, share insights, and connect with fellow Python enthusiasts. Learn together, grow together, and build your path to success.

Check out our YouTube channel

SUPPORT

Frequently Asked Questions

Got questions about our Python interview preparation course? We’re here to help with clear, concise answers.

Will this course prepare me for Python interviews?

Yes! Our course is specifically designed to cover every aspect of Python interview preparation. From basic syntax to advanced problem-solving, you’ll be well-equipped for your interviews.

I’ve never studied Computer Science. Is this course beginner-friendly for Python?

Absolutely! While a basic understanding of programming helps, our lessons are designed for beginners. We guide you through Python step-by-step so you can build your skills from the ground up.

Is all course content available immediately or drip-fed?

You get full access to all our Python interview preparation content from the start. Jump in and accelerate your learning right away, with continuous updates to keep you ahead.

What prerequisites do I need?

No specific prerequisites! Our focus is on teaching you Python best practices so anyone can follow along and benefit from our lessons.

Why should I enroll today?

Every day you wait is another day of missed opportunities. Enroll now to gain expert guidance, a structured curriculum, and a supportive community that will propel you toward your dream Python role.

Is it really worth the investment?

With the average software engineer earning a substantial salary and total compensation, mastering Python interview preparation is an investment in your future. Our course provides the tools you need to excel and negotiate higher compensation.

Do you offer refunds?

We don't offer refunds under any circumstance. You can try our free Python lessons before subscribing.

What happens if I cancel my membership?

If you decide to cancel, we make the process easy with a simple two-click cancellation. We’d be sad to see you go, but we want you to always feel confident in your decision.

If there's anything that's unclear or you have more questions, please contact us at our email. We're here to help you!